Futures Transition Conference 2025

(Limited availability. To secure a spot, interested individuals should promptly email the education team. Once the event reaches its capacity, any subsequent inquiries will be placed on a waiting list).

You are invited to join us at our Futures Transition Conference on 24th September.

This event is free of charge and will be held at Shaw Hill Golf Club.

The conference explores palliative care across all ages with a particular focus on transition from Children and Young Peoples services to Adult palliative care services. The session will showcase the collaborative project undertaken between St Catherines Hospice and Derian House Children’s Hospice.

The agenda for the day is outlined below (may be subject to change) :

0900-0930 – Arrival and refreshments

0930-1015 – Overview of CYP palliative care

1015-1100 – Table discussion 1 – Potential challenges/barriers to delivering effective transition services

1100-1115 – Break

1115-1200 – Overview of Adult palliative care

1200-1245 – Table discussion 2 – Ideas for how you think a transition clinical service could look

1245-1330 – Lunch

1330-1415 – Lived experience

1415-1430 – Break

1430-1630 – Exploration of Futures Transition project – Scoping, service user feedback, education model, physical environment, Clinical pathways and data

1630-1645 – Thanks, final questions

We will explore collaboratively how services can be evolved and developed to ensure patients and families receive timely, compassionate, and coordinated support as they transition between services.
